"Never Have I Ever" Star Maitreyi Ramakrishnan Is Urging Fans To Not Take Pictures Of Her While She's Eating, Because She Finds It Really, Really Creepy

    "Let me eat in peace."

    Maitreyi Ramakrishnan has a message for those fans who'd rather sneak a picture instead of just politely asking her for one.

    When it comes to fame, celebrities sign an invisible contract to have their privacy invaded, but that doesn't mean they can't set their own boundaries.

    And that's just what Maitreyi is trying to do with her fans! On Saturday, the Never Have I Ever star shared on Twitter that she noticed fans taking pictures of her while she was eating. And for her, that's a big N-O.

    She emphasized that there's a time and a place.

    Twitter: @ramakrishnannn

    Although she realizes the sacrifices that come with stardom, Maitreyi still believes there are limits — and fans seeing her with her "food baby" is one of them.

    But she isn't the first celeb to speak out about this. Cole Sprouse even dedicated an entire Instagram account to "the people out there who secretly take photos of me, and how I take photos of them first. May the fastest camera win."

    And when a fan commented on how interactive Maitreyi is with her fans and how sorry she was about people invading her privacy, she revealed she's still "always down for a photo," despite some bad experiences.
